Superior Efficiency with Trusted Technology

Modern innovation powers FAMSUN’s MJ Series Dryers to new heights of performance and efficiency. We limit the material thickness inaccuracy to ±5mm by using Servo Spreading Technology. The consistent drying process and superior quality final products are ensured by this accuracy. The design also makes use of CFD (Computational Fluid Dynamics) modeling technologies, which helps to optimize the airflow structure of the dryer. The energy distribution in the drying chamber is made more regular, which guarantees a moisture uniformity of within ≤±0.5%.
